Analysis of power plant closure plans for Germany’s Lusatian mining district

Documents have been made public from the sales process of the lignite-fired power plants and lignite open-cast mines in the Lusatian mining district of Germany, which include detailed information on the closure of the different power plant units. In relation to these documents, the following questions arise:

  • To what extent can it be assumed that this information on power plant closures can be considered reliable for the business plans that were pursued prior to the agreements on power plant closures made in the course of Germany’s national and state governments’ agreement on the phase-out pathway for lignite-fired power plants (Annex 2)?
  • How do these business plans compare to the above-mentioned agreement of Germany’s national and state governments?

In the following, these two questions are analyzed based on the existing literature and on plausibility checks.
